1. Checking basic settings: why the headphone is not connected
Before disassembling the headphones or carrying them for repair, make sure that the problem is not in the settings of the smartphone or the device itself. EBS Basic 2 is not working because of the:
- π± Mating errors β headphones are not synchronized with each other or with a smartphone.
- π Incorrect Bluetooth profile β the phone uses headphones as monophone (for example, for calls).
- π A discharged battery - one earphone discharged faster than the other.
- π Firmware failure β after updating or resetting, the headphones lost communication.
Start with the simplest diagnosis:
- Open the Settings. β Bluetooth on your smartphone and remove the Mi True Wireless device EBS Basic 2 from the list of conjugates.
- Put both headphones in the charge case for 10 seconds, then pull them out - they should automatically turn on and sync (the indicator on the right earphone will flash red and white).
- Connect to the headphones again via Bluetooth, and if you only have one headphone on, move on to the next step.
If after reconnecting the problem remains, check the playback mode:
- On Android: In the notification bar when playing music, click on the headphone icon and select Stereo (not Mono or Call).
- On iPhone: Go to Settings β Universal access β Audiovisual content and disable the Monoaudio option.

2.Reset headphones Xiaomi Mi True Wireless EBS Basic 2
If the basic diagnostics didn't work, do a full reset, which will bring the headphones back to factory settings and fix software failures.
- Put both headphones in the charging case and close the lid.
- Press and hold the button on the case (back) for 15-20 seconds until the indicator flashes red and white.
- Open the case cover - the headphones will automatically reboot and synchronize.
- Connect to them via Bluetooth as a new device.
If the button on the case does not respond:
- π Check if the case itself is charged (the indicator should be green when connected to the charger).
- π Try to reset the headphones separately: take them out of the case, press the touch panel on both headphones for 10 seconds until you hear the beep.

3.Problems with charging case: why one earphone doesn't charge
If the second headphone Mi True Wireless EBS Basic 2 does not work due to discharge, but it does not charge in the case, the problem may lie in the case:
| Reason. | Signs. | Decision |
|---|---|---|
| Oxidation of contacts | The headphone is not determined by the case, the indicator does not burn | Clean contacts with alcohol and cotton swab |
| Damage to spring contacts in the case | The headphone is staggering in the nest, the charge is only at a certain angle. | Bending contacts with a thin screwdriver or contact the service |
| Case battery discharge | The indicator on the case does not burn when connected to charging | Try another cable/charging, leave on charging 1-2 hours |
| Failure of the charge controller | Case charges, but does not give current to headphones | Reset the case (hold the button for 30 seconds) or replace it |
To check if the charge goes to the earphone:
- Put the earpiece in the case and close the lid.
- Open the lid - the indicator on the headphone should flash white (charging goes) or burn red (discharged).
- If the indicator does not respond, try to change the headphones in the case.

5 Mechanical damage: what breaks most often
If the software methods didn't work, the problem could be a physical breakdown. EBS Basic 2 is most often used in the process:
- π Battery - swells or loses capacity (earphone discharges in 10-15 minutes).
- π§ Dynamic β a break of the membrane or contacts (there is sound, but with wheezing or quiet).
- πΆ Bluetooth antenna β a break of the track on the board (the headphone does not connect at all).
- π Charging contacts β oxidation or detachment (the headphone is not charged in the case).
How to diagnose a breakdown:
- Multimeter vertebra: Transfer the multimeter to resistance testing mode (200Ξ©). Touch the battery contacts on the board with your probes. 0Ξ© or OL β battery malfunction.
- Visual inspection: Disassemble the headphone (carefully putting the lid on the plastic card) and check if there is any battery bloating, wire breaks or blackened elements on the board.

6. Contacting the service center: warranty and cost of repair
If none of the methods helped, and headphones on the warranty, contact the official service center Xiaomi. According to the law of the Russian Federation (Article 18 ZoZPP), you have the right to:
- π Free repairs β if the production defect (for example, detached contacts or swelled battery).
- βοΈ Replacement with a new kit β if repair is not possible or takes more than 45 days.
- π° Money back β if the defect is critical (e.g., Bluetooth module is not working).
The cost of repairing Mi True Wireless EBS Basic 2 in Unofficial Services (2026):
| Type of breakdown | Cost (β½) | Duration of repairs |
|---|---|---|
| Battery replacement (1 headphone) | 800β1 200 | 1-2 days |
| Repair of charging contacts | 500β900 | 1 day |
| Replacement of the speaker | 1 000β1 500 | 2-3 days |
| Flashing/fixing of fees | 1 200β2 000 | 3-5 days |
